Cars selling on Craigslist for...
Published (2009-11-28 22:37:00)
Total scams. If they really needed to sell this minute, the guy with the 2006 Highlander could take it to a local dealer and get paid well over $5,000 just to get rid of it, not to trade or anything. Beware of any seller who doesn't have the car right there with them in your local area, sellers who have some elaborate story, etc.
